Deep Cove is a picturesque community located in the district of North Vancouver, British Columbia, Canada. Situated on the easternmost part of the North Shore, Deep Cove is nestled along the shores of Indian Arm, a scenic fjord that extends from Burrard Inlet.
Deep Cove is renowned for its natural beauty, making it a popular destination for outdoor enthusiasts and nature lovers. The area offers stunning mountain views, serene waters, and lush forests, providing ample opportunities for hiking, kayaking, boating, and wildlife spotting.
The heart of Deep Cove is the charming Deep Cove Village, which features a collection of unique shops, boutiques, cafes, and restaurants. It's a vibrant hub where locals and visitors can gather, enjoy a meal, or simply take in the relaxed atmosphere.
One of the most iconic landmarks in Deep Cove is Quarry Rock, also known as the "Quarry Rock Hike" or the "Baden-Powell Trail." This moderately easy hike takes you through a beautiful forested trail that leads to a breathtaking viewpoint overlooking Indian Arm. The hike is popular year-round and offers a rewarding experience for nature lovers.
Deep Cove is also a hub for water-based activities. The calm waters of Indian Arm are perfect for kayaking, stand-up paddleboarding, and boating. You can rent equipment from various outfitters in the area or join guided tours to explore the stunning coastline and nearby islands.
In addition to outdoor activities, Deep Cove hosts various community events throughout the year, including the Deep Cove Daze Festival, the Deep Cove Concert Series, and the Deep Cove Market, where local artisans and vendors showcase their products.
